Hotel King
Hotel King is a 2014 South Korean television series starring Lee Dong-wook, Lee Da-hae, Wang Ji-hye, and Lim Seul-ong. It aired on MBC from April 5 to July 27, 2014, on Saturdays and Sundays at 21:45 for 32 episodes.
Lee Dong-wook and Lee Da-hae previously starred together in My Girl.
Synopsis
A love story between an heiress who tries to save her father's legacy, the one and only seven-star hotel in the nation, and a hotel manager who becomes his mentor's enemy in order to protect her.Cast

Original soundtrack
The official soundtrack album for Hotel King was released on July 25, 2014. It was the debut foray of the famous Korean online auction and shopping mall Inter Park to the music industry business.Ratings

International broadcast
The series became very popular in China and has recorded the second highest TV ratings among Korean dramas on Baidu during its run. It has also been the number one Korean drama on iQiyi, a Chinese video website, reaching more than 200 million views, and the 5th most popular drama in China during its run.It aired in Japan on cable channel KNTV from May 5 to September 15, 2014.
It aired in Thailand on Workpoint TV beginning July 23, 2014.
It aired in Vietnam on VTV and on Ho [Chi Minh City Television|HTV2] cable channel with a local title of Vua khách sạn from April 2, 2015.
It aired in Taiwan on GTV starting May 6, 2015.
It aired on Oh!K, a subscription pay cable and satellite television channel currently available in Singapore, Indonesia, Malaysia, and Brunei.
